  • Patent number: 5341542
    Abstract: An anti-tip hinge device for a door or a shelf, which is pivotally moved to obtain a horizontal cantilever position. The hinge device has a channel which fits into a sheath of and is connected to the door or shelf. A lever arm carries cam followers which engage a cam in the channel. The cam is supported in the channel by a pin and a spring located on opposite ends of the cam. The cam has a recess and a ramp disposed adjacent to the recess. When an overload is applied to the cantilever end of the door or shelf, the cam followers are disengaged from the recess of the cam, and push the cam inwardly within the channel at an angle to allow the door or shelf to be titled downwardly below the horizontal. This action interrupts the counterbalance spring effect on the door. A pin-hole arrangement resets the hinge device, and a lug-slot arrangement prevents the door from disengaging the hinge device.

  • Patent number: 5341552
    Abstract: The caseband (2) of the watchcase (1) comprises one or two hollows (20, 25) for receiving the end of each length of watchband. The ends of the watchband are held by attachments such as claws (30) or recesses (32, 25), matching notches (40) or protuberances (41, 42) situated near the ends of the watchband, and disposed on extensions of the back (3) of the watchcase or on intermediate parts (33, 43, 44, 50, 56) integral with the watchcase back or with the caseband. This arrangement not only facilitates the manufacture and finishing of the watchcase by eliminating any projecting elements which would interfere with production on automatic machines, but also enables the watchband attachment to be made more attractive.

  • Patent number: 5341554
    Abstract: An improvement to the method for repairing a cracked metal wall commonly known as cold welding, which is accomplished by inserting metal locks across a crack to join the metal on opposite sides of the gap, and then inserting repair plugs which act as plugs to fill the gap and simultaneously pre-stress the inserted locks. The improvement comprises the use of repair plugs which have been coated with an electro-deposited layer of zinc. The zinc layer improves the sealing capability of the repair plugs, and is thereby advantageous for repairing cracks in the pressure areas of engine blocks or other vessels, containers or housings which contain fluids under pressure.

  • Patent number: 5341555
    Abstract: A thermal foil material is made of a layer of B-staged curable epoxy film adhesive and a plurality of substantially parallel insulated copper wires embedded in the epoxy layer. The copper wires are arranged in a side-by-side fashion in at least one layer within the epoxy. Such a thermal foil material is prepared by furnishing a first sheet of a B-staged film adhesive material, preferably wrapped over a mandrel, and placing a layer of metallic elements onto the first sheet with the metallic elements arranged in a side-by-side fashion. A second sheet of a B-staged film adhesive material is placed over the layer of metallic elements and the first sheet. The stack is heated and pressure is applied perpendicular to the first and second sheets to cause the B-staged film adhesive mate rial to flow into the interstices between the metallic elements. This material may be used immediately or stored to prevent further curing of the epoxy until it is used.

  • Patent number: 5341562
    Abstract: A method for preventing corrosion of a reinforced concrete structure having a reinforcing steel embedded therein, which comprises coating an aggregate-containing primer on the surface of the reinforced concrete structure, to form a primer layer having a rough surface, metal-spraying a metal having an ionization tendency larger than iron on the primer layer to form a metal spray coating layer, and connecting the metal spray coating layer and the reinforcing steel by an electrically conductive material.

  • Patent number: 5341577
    Abstract: Carbon black is introduced into a granulating machine 3 through an inlet 1 and water is introduced into the same through an inlet 2 to prepare granulated carbon black, which is fed to a cylindrical rotary type dryer 5 through a line 4 and is dried. A product of carbon black is discharged through a line 6. Temperature in the dryer 5 is measured by a plurality of thermometers 10. A combustion control device performs the arithmetical processing of temperature data to obtain the initial point at which the state of the carbon black is changed from the constant rate of drying to the falling rate of drying. The control device controls each flow rate of fuel supplied from each line 7 or 8 to burners 9 for the front and rear half portions of the dryer by using the critical point and the temperature of the carbon black at the outlet of the dryer, whereby a temperature profile for the carbon black in the dryer 5 can be made stable for a long time.

  • Patent number: 5341578
    Abstract: A pulsed airflow generating mechanism for a blower dryer includes an elongated shaft, a stationary disc, a housing, and a spinning disc. The stationary disc is disposed over the shaft and has at least one port radially spaced from the shaft. The housing defines an elongated passageway for guiding a constant airflow therethrough. The housing rotatably mounts the shaft and stationarily mounts the disc relative to the shaft. The spinning disc is disposed over and connected to the shaft for rotation therewith relative to housing and the stationary disc. The spinning disc is located upstream of the stationary disc relative to the direction of airflow. The spinning disc has at least one aperture radially spaced from the shaft for moving intermittently into and out of registry with the port of the stationary disc to convert the constant airflow received by housing passageway into a pulsating airflow discharged from the housing passageway as the spinning disc is rotated relative to the stationary disc.
